ADAPTIVE FEEDBACK METHODS FOR SUBBAND FULL DUPLEX SYSTEMS

    Abstract: Methods, systems, and devices for wireless communications are described. The method includes identifying a feedback channel configuration that maps a set of multiple subchannels of a sidelink channel to a set of multiple feedback resources of a feedback channel of the sidelink channel, receiving control signaling scheduling the full duplex UE to transmit or receive a first sidelink message in a first subchannel of the set of multiple subchannels, assigning a first feedback resource of the set of multiple feedback resources for transmission or reception of feedback for the first sidelink message that differs from a default resource identified by the feedback channel configuration, and communicating feedback data for the first sidelink message in the first feedback resource of the feedback channel based on the assigning.

    TRACKING REFERENCE SIGNAL RESOURCES

    Abstract: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a user equipment (UE) may receive information indicating whether a set of tracking reference signal (TRS) resources are associated with connected-mode UEs or with idle-mode or inactive-mode UEs. The UE may receive a TRS on the set of TRS resources in accordance with the information. Numerous other aspects are described.

    RELAXED MEASUREMENTS FOR UES BETWEEN TWO NETWORK NODES ALTERNATING COVERAGE RANGE

    Abstract: A UE may identify a UE mobility condition associated with cell coverage switching. The UE may perform a measurement procedure based on the UE mobility condition associated with the cell coverage switching. The UE mobility condition associated with the cell coverage switching may be identified based on a count of consecutive cell reselections. The UE mobility condition associated with the cell coverage switching may be identified further based on a cell coverage region associated with the cell coverage switching or further based on a UE measurement. The measurement procedure may or may not include a relaxed measurement procedure. The measurement procedure may be performed based further on at least one criterion associated with the cell coverage switching. The UE may receive an indication of the at least one criterion associated with the cell coverage switching from a network node.

    POWER CONTROL OF NETWORK-CONTROLLED REPEATERS

    Abstract: A method for wireless communication at a network node and related apparatus are provided. In the method, the network node transmits, to a wireless device, a downlink (DL) signal for amplification and transmission of an amplified DL signal to a user equipment; determine an operating region of the wireless device for amplifying the DL signal. The operating region is one of a power-limited region in which a DL output power of the wireless device reaches a maximum DL output power, and a linear region, in which the DL output power of the wireless device is less than the maximum DL output power. The network node further adjusts the DL output power of the wireless device to cause the wireless device to operate at the linear region when amplifying the DL signal. The method improves the energy efficiency of the wireless device when transmitting the signals.
